Finishing Mower FM

Vertical-axle finishing mower with rear discharge.
To fit tractors of 18 to 35 HP.
Ideal machine for fine cutting of grass in smooth gardens, parks, green areas and sport courts.

A finishing mower is a specialized piece of equipment designed to provide a precise and clean cut to the grass, resulting in a polished, professional-looking lawn. Unlike rough-cut or brush mowers, finishing mowers are specifically engineered to deliver a high-quality finish. They are commonly used in residential, commercial, and agricultural settings to maintain grassy areas such as lawns, parks, sports fields, and golf courses.


Main Specification on FM series Flail Mower:


MODEL

FM120

FM150

FM180

Dimensions (mm)

1300*1280*750

1380*1580*820

1700*1850*880

Weight (kg)

175

188

210

Mowing width (cm)

119

149

179

Cutting height (mm)

30 - 80

30 - 80

30 - 80

Wheels sizes(mm)

200

200

200

No. of  blades

3

3

3

Power required(hp)

15 - 25

20 - 35

30 - 45


Features:    

- Built to last medium duty  slasher with re-enforced frame
- Quick - release off-set   options
- Strength &   reliability
- Collapsible hitch
- Adjustable skids
- Large range of cutting heights
- Stone guard
- Height adjustable rear wheel   allows for tighter turning areas with less stress on both your tractor and   the slasher itself
- Thick clean top deck to   prevent fire through debris build-up
- Solid top link and a simple to   attach PTO
- 40HP gear box 1:2.9
- 4mm steel deck
- High tip speed


Benefits of Using a Finishing Mower

Using a finishing mower provides numerous benefits for lawn maintenance enthusiasts. Let's explore some of the advantages:


Enhanced Lawn Appearance

One of the primary benefits of using a finishing mower is the ability to achieve a professional-looking lawn. The precise cutting action of a finishing mower results in an even grass height and a uniform appearance, making your lawn the envy of the neighborhood.


Time and Effort Savings

Compared to traditional push mowers or rough-cut mowers, finishing mowers can significantly reduce the time and effort required to mow your lawn. With their wider cutting decks and powerful engines, they cover more ground in less time, allowing you to spend more time enjoying your well-maintained lawn.


Versatility and Adaptability

Finishing mowers come in various sizes and configurations, making them adaptable to different types of terrain and lawn sizes. Whether you have a small residential lawn or a sprawling commercial property, there is a finishing mower suitable for your specific needs.


Reduced Weed Growth

By regularly mowing your lawn with a finishing mower, you can effectively control weed growth. Cutting the grass at a consistent height discourages weed growth by preventing sunlight from reaching weed seeds, inhibiting their germination and development.


Choosing the Right Finishing Mower

Selecting the right finishing mower for your needs involves considering several factors. Let's explore the key considerations when choosing a finishing mower:


Lawn Size and Terrain

Assess the size of your lawn and the type of terrain you need to mow. If you have a large area with uneven or sloped terrain, a zero turn mower or a tractor attachment may be more suitable. For smaller, flat lawns, a rear or side discharge mower can be a practical choice.


Cutting Width

The cutting width of a finishing mower determines the width of grass that can be cut in a single pass. Choose a cutting width that aligns with the size of your lawn to optimize efficiency and reduce mowing time.


Power Source

Finishing mowers can be powered by various sources, such as gasoline engines, electric motors, or tractor power take-off (PTO) systems. Consider the availability of the power source and your specific requirements when selecting a finishing mower.


Deck Material

The material used for the cutting deck can impact the durability and performance of the finishing mower. Common deck materials include steel and aluminum. Steel decks offer robustness and resistance to impact, while aluminum decks provide lightweight maneuverability.


Additional Features

Evaluate additional features that can enhance your mowing experience, such as adjustable cutting heights, ergonomic controls, and easy-to-access maintenance points. These features can improve efficiency and user comfort.
